{Number 8} Hunter x Hunter 2011: Kurapika vs Uvogin


Revenge is such a 인기 motive and usually has two outcomes.

A} 당신 achieve it only to learn that now 당신 are hollow inside due to your fixation on revenge leaving 당신 with nothing to 옮기기 on to

B} 당신 can't go through with it since 당신 now understand that it's not worth it

Kurapika is the lone survivor of a clan that was hunted down due to their eyes which glow a beautiful red when their emotions are high resulting in too many sickos thinking that those beautiful red eyes are the perfect priceless collectibles....
Dedicating his life to hunt down the 거미 gang, as they were the ones who did the deed, it's actually fascinating what happens when he finally catches one. It leads to a one sided fight with Kurapika being in advantage and this is usually depicted with the person in complete dedicated and righteous fury but while there is anger the scene highlights 더 많이 that he hates it. It sickens him to be doing this. He hates the blood, the fact that it's not even really a fight, the knowledge that this is how it went for his people, asking Uvogin how he could have done something so horrible. But he goes through with it. He knows exactly what revenge is going to do to him and this is his first taste of it. Even knowing the result of this quest he is determined to go through with it at the price of doing something he hates. In this fight all of the emotions and thoughts are interesting to me.

{Number 4} Skip Beat: I 로스트 an important emotion

Say hello to Kyoko Mogami, a girl out to get revenge on some jerk who took advantage of her 사랑 for him 의해 joining the business, only problem is that she is rejected from the show biz at first due to there not being a desire to 사랑 또는 be loved 의해 her potential future audience. After accepting this reason she goes 집 and rips a poster to shreds blaming him for her new inability to love. Which ends with her crying her 심장 out. There's something so heartbreakingly honest about this scene. She used to be someone who loved with all her 심장 but after so much rejection (not just from the jerk but from her own mother) she just doesn't want to be hurt again unable to see the merit in being the person she was and realizing that just hits her so hard that she breaks down and so do I.

{Number 2} Ao Haru Ride: I wanted to be given permission

This is such a great tear jerking scene. After his mom's death Kou is at a standstill in life. This is due to feeling guilty that he didn't spend enough time with her. He thought studying to get a good job so he could take care of her was a priority so he ends up spending less and less time with her to study up. He's horrified when she dies and it seems that he wasn't actually able to do anything at all for her. So he just kinda meanders through life without making much of an effort to connect with anyone 또는 really do anything, stuff happens (as of course it would in a show)
leading to him to a revelation where he delivers these 심장 breaking lines

"i see, to let my 심장 be moved
to laugh from the bottom of my heart
to find meaning in everyday life...
I wanted to be given permission"

{Number 1} Inou Battle within everyday life: I don't understand

Honestly I hope the voice actress won some kind of award because she did great. This scene is packed with so much emotion and so much to think about that 당신 feel like 당신 need to take a breath when you're done.
Hatoko is the best friend of Andou, a chuuni, someone who lives in their own world of imagination. As his best friend she has to put up with a lot of from him and she does her best to listen since she is in 사랑 with him. Lately though it's obvious he is 더 많이 compatible with this other girl who understands his Chuuniness and gets along pretty well with him. So after he dismisses her when she tries to open a conversation, she just can't take it anymore and lets him hear her honest opinion.
